Actors Huma Qureshi, Kapil Sharma and Hina Khan seek one week time from ED in Mahadev betting app case

In a latest report regarding the Mahadev betting app case, actors Hina Khan, Huma Qureshi, and comedian Kapil Sharma have requested a one-week extension from the Enforcement Directorate (ED) in order to comply with their summons. The central agency first requested the three people to show up for questioning on October 6 as part of the continuing investigation into the Mahadev betting app issue.

Celebrities Request One-Week Delay in Mahadev Betting App Case Summons

The ED was notified by Kapil Sharma of his abroad filming obligations, which preclude him from showing up on the previously planned day. As a result, he has asked for an extra week to complete his ED summons.

Likewise, Huma Qureshi and Hina Khan have asked for a one-week postponement and have stated personal excuses for their unavailability on the scheduled day.

All three were previously called to appear in court on October 5 in connection with the betting app case. The online betting platform came under fire in February of this year after an extravagant $200 million wedding in the United Arab Emirates that featured star performances.

ED’s Investigations and Actions 

The Mahadev Online  Betting app, according to officials, is a covert syndicate that allowed illicit betting websites to sign up new customers, generate user IDs, and launder money via a complex network of benami bank accounts. It is believed that the business Sourabh Chandrakar and Ravi Uppalis promoted operated out of Dubai. In the meantime, prominent government officials received payments called “protection money.”

In connection with the case, the ED carried out searches at 39 locations and confiscated illicit assets totaling 417 crore. Additionally, the suspects were the subject of non-bailable warrants issued by a PMLA special court in Raipur.

Ranbir Kapoor and other famous people from the movie and sports sectors are reportedly also thought to have participated in promotional campaigns for the Mahadev betting app.

The Enforcement Directorate previously claimed that it had been successful in locating the key participants in the money laundering schemes. The primary liaison of the betting syndicate was one of four persons who were detained last month during searches in Chhattisgarh.
